"Training like an athlete" is a very common fitness mindset. But if general fitness is your goal, I don't recommend training for performance. I break it down in today's episode. 

1:35: “Train like an athlete” comes from advertising
3:10: Reason number 1: The goal of performance and the goal of general fitness are separate entities
5:18: Prevalence of back pain in elite athletes
7:30: Reason number 2: Skill training is different than training for health and/or body composition
10:58: Reason number 3: Athletes have sport-specific needs; exercise selection is sport-specific
13:16: Reason number 4: Completing an athlete’s program because you “want to look like them” may leave you disappointed 
15:06: Reason number 5: Athletes have an off season 
17:14: Understanding the risks that come with “training like an athlete” for general fitness
